Local council member shot and killed in southern Iraq (Basra)
BAGHDAD, Iraq (AP) Gunmen killed a city council member in Iraq's southern city of Basra, a party official said Wednesday.

City council member Radi Abdul-Zahra al-Hilaifi was shot and killed by unidentified gunmen Tuesday night while driving in Basra, the party official said, speaking on condition of anonymity.

Al-Hilaifi was the head of a small, local Islamic party that opposed Saddam Hussein. Al-Hilaifi fled Iraq in 1991 after Saddam crushed an uprising by Shiite Muslim in southern Iraq and returned to Iraq after the U.S. invasion.
